
Ceramides are fats or lipids naturally found in the skin barrier. Their role is to maintain the moisture and ensure the skin’s health. If you want to know more about the ceramides, you may have a look at my related post. https://www.christiannak.com/?p=428

CeraVE
PM FACIAL MOISTURISING LOTION
With controlled release technology of moisturizing ingredients. It is a lightweight, non-greasy cream. Contains ceramide NP, ceramide AP, ceramide EOP and phytosphingosine. It also comes with SPF50 for sun protection.
The cream contains also
Glycerin (humectant)
Sodium Hyaluronate (humectant)
Caprylic/Capric Triglyceride (emollient) and
Niacinamide.
It also comes with broad-spectrum SPF50 for sun protection.
I am overall satisfied with this cream.
CeraVE
MOISTURISING CREAM
The cream has rich texture and it can be used for the body as well. I generally apply it before going to bed along with a cream rich in fatty acids, after the serums. Contains ceramide NP, ceramide AP, ceramide EOP and phytosphingosine.
